The Los Angeles Dodgers are celebrating back-to-back World Series titles this week. Batting a thousand, Fanatics, Complex, and MLB are teaming up with renowned artist Takashi Murakami for a special edition Los Angeles Dodgers x Takashi Murakami World Series Championship collection. The swag drops Friday, Nov. 7.

“To all the Los Angeles Dodgers players, staff, associates, and everyone in Los Angeles: Congratulations on winning the World Series! Game 7 was an unforgettable experience, I’m sure, even for those watching baseball for the very first time,” Murakami says. “It was a thrilling, nerve-racking, and deeply moving moment that truly captured the beauty of the sport. I was in front of my TV, shouting at the top of my lungs in excitement. And yes, I cried!”

The collection includes a lineup of T-shirts and hoodies from Fanatics, designed to commemorate the 2025 championship run. Each piece features the official World Series Champions emblem paired with Murakami’s iconic multicolored smiling flowers. The apparel also incorporates “Dodgers” written in Japanese Katakana characters, tying together team pride, Murakami’s global artistic influence, and the team’s numerous Japanese players.

Fans can purchase the apparel from multiple platforms and locations, including the brands’ websites, the Complex app, and MLBShop online stores in both the U.S. and Japan, the MLB app, the Dodger Stadium Team Store, and the MLB Flagship Store in New York City.

This collaboration follows a year-long creative partnership between Murakami and the Dodgers organization, including the sold-out Takashi Murakami x MLB Tokyo Series collection and a capsule release tied to the team’s Japanese Heritage Night, where Murakami threw out the first pitch. The World Series Championship collection marks the final chapter of a season that blended baseball, culture, and art — and closes out the year with a statement drop.

“It has been such an honor to be able to collaborate with the team, together with Complex and Fanatics, throughout this championship MLB season,” Murakami shares. “I’m deeply grateful for this connection. And once again, congratulations! The number three is even greater than two! Let’s make that happen in 2026!”
